Title :
Component reuse through reverse engineering and semantic interface analysis
Author :
Chu, William C. ; Yang, Hongli
Author_Institution :
Dept. of Inf. Sci., Feng Chia Univ., Taichung, Taiwan
Abstract :
Software reuse covers the whole process of identification, representation, retrieval, adaptation and integration of reusable software components. The paper discusses the Module Integration and Adaptation Tool for Ada Components (MIATAC) approach. Building a tool to identify reusable components and effectively generate formal specifications for reusable components will make the MIATAC a more effective approach to software reuse. The Maintainer´s Assistant (MA) is a reverse engineering tool using formal methods. The integration of these two tools, MA-MIATAC, will offer a new approach to components reuse
Keywords :
formal specification; reverse engineering; software libraries; software reusability; software tools; MA-MIATAC; MIATAC; Maintainer´s Assistant; Module Integration and Adaptation Tool for Ada Components; component reuse; formal methods; formal specifications; reverse engineering; reverse engineering tool; semantic interface analysis; software component retrieval; software reuse; Formal specifications; Information analysis; Information retrieval; Information science; Reverse engineering; Software libraries; Software maintenance; Software quality; Software reusability; Software tools;
Conference_Titel :
Computer Software and Applications Conference, 1995. COMPSAC 95. Proceedings., Nineteenth Annual International
Conference_Location :
Dallas, TX
Print_ISBN :
0-8186-7119-X
DOI :
10.1109/CMPSAC.1995.524793